An 8-channel, 8-bit precision Analog-to-Digital Converter (ADC) for raw sensor interfacing.

The 8-channel, 8-bit ADC allows the chip to sample voltage levels from external analog sensors. While 8-bit resolution yields a modest 256 discrete levels, it provides more than enough precision for reading battery voltage levels, monitoring potentiometers on game controllers, or parsing basic environment sensors. 3. Unlike standard MCUs that require an external RF transmitter, the Panchip PAN186CV contains an onboard radio optimized for the unlicensed 2.4 GHz ISM band. The circuit is designed to handle modulation, demodulation, and packet handling natively.
